Things did change after 9-11 and then they changed again
The world united with Americans after 9-11. They were willing to back us in the war on terror eventhough Bush had constantly spit in their faces by breaking and not supporting global initiatives and treaties. England played the American anthem during the changing of the guard. French friends called me with their regrets. Some Arabs danced in the streets but many thought the terrorists were not justified and did not practice true Islam. NATO considered it an attack against a NATO member. Countries came to our aid and joined with us in order to go into Iraq.

The nation rallied together. People tried to support President Bush and we all wished him success. We were all united even though we didn't have to agree. I was proud when President Bush stood beside the firemen and ground zero. The senate tried to work with the president.

President Bush has ground all of that international and domestic good will into the dust. He used the house and senates good will to push though enormous tax breaks to the top 2% income brackets, creating an enormous, expanding deficit and declaring a clandestine class war on 98% of americans. He used american good will to intiatiate the patriot act calling it patriotic and forbidding americans the rights guaranteed by our founding fathers. He called anyone who questioned him a traitor and supported smear campaigns against those who disagreed. He supported social programs in public and cut their funding in private. He proposed bills for the purpose of fighting terrorism but he buried clauses within that aided his "friends", trashed workers, and didn't sacrifice his treasured tax cuts.

He sacrificed our nations credibility by claiming Iraq was tied to 9-11. He destroyed our credibility by abandoning the job in Afganistan and the search for Osama bin Laden to go after Iraq because he thought it was an easier target and would provide better political payoff. He snubbed his nose at our allies when a "sensitive" approach may have done the job more effectively. He claimed we had found weapon of mass destruction in Iraq eventhough we now know he hadn't. He sent troops to Iraq without body armor and they had to buy it themselves if they wanted to be protected. This was before the vote in the senate for which he blames John Kerry. He stole money budgeted for Afganistan to use for his war plans in Iraq. This is all a short list. We all have ones that anger us the most.

Above all this president has lied repeatedly and spoken fair words while he stabbed americans and our allies in the back. He stays on his message, repeats it over and over again until americans trade the truth for his lies.

The world has changed alot since 9-11 and as a result its time to change presidents.
